About This Book
What if loving bugs made you special, even when others didn't understand? Imagine being a kid who adores grasshoppers, ants, and fireflies, but gets teased for it. Could a whole team of real scientists help you feel proud and brave again?
Quick Assessment
Bug Girl is an inspiring picture book based on the true story of Sophia Spencer, a young girl who loves bugs and faces bullying because of her passion. This story encourages children to embrace their interests and celebrates women in science, making it a great read for ages 5-8. Parents should know it gently addresses themes of bullying and self-acceptance within a positive and empowering framework.
